Output d8f3aa54155a00b29265b7f830670540933c6b23230d73421cb19b44e99ea3b9:1

value
1053867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c047d75c3f0fbb78156e690312cfca8a1250ac9 OP_EQUAL
address
3FuxiSnb1sbzM32vJDzQS7C66rmaKnx6nK
transaction
d8f3aa54155a00b29265b7f830670540933c6b23230d73421cb19b44e99ea3b9
spent
true